Steenbergs Special Spiced Ham Recipe

Ingredients
For the recipe:
- 2-3 kg Ham or gammon joint
- 10 Steenbergs organic mixed Peppercorns
- 30 Steenbergs organic Cloves
- 2tsp Steenbergs organic ground Cinnamon
- 2tsp Steenbergs organic Allspice
- 6 Steenbergs organic Star anise
- 6 tbsp Organic runny honey
- 2tbsp Organic brown sugar
Spiced ham is a great dish for entertaining with, serve with piccalilly, red cabbage and your favourite potatoes (mashed, baked or boiled or maybe something more adventurous) Serves 8-10
Method
01
Put the ham in a large pan, cover with cold water and drop in peppercorns. Bring to a simmer then cover and simmer for 2.5 hours. Drain.
02
Heat the oven to 180C.
03
When the ham has cooled, remove the skin of the ham, leaving a decent layer of fat. Score the fat in a diamond pattern with a sharp knife and stud the centre of each diamond with a clove.
04
Put all glazing ingredients in a pan. Heat the glaze gently to dissolve the sugar then brush the ham liberally with the mix. Sit the ham on a wire rack in a roasting tray with a couple of inches of water in the bottom.
05
Bake the ham for 30-40 minutes, basting with the glaze until golden.
06
Leave the ham out of the oven to firm up for 10 minutes before serving. This will give the glaze a chance to set and stick to the ham
